Small Brayer. 3 different size bottle tops/lids.   Master boards are very popular at the moment so tried the technique with Viva Chalky Paints, they give great rough texture.  They also stamp and make great circles from recycled bottle tops. Place one colour at a time onto a craft mat, and lightly brayer the chalk paint onto the smooth card. Let it dry then the next colour, softly and not solid colours. Good Morning Crafters   Today we are sharing Sam's step by step using Lindsay Mason's Blossom stamps   You can find the products on Personal Impressions website.   Lindsay Mason Designs Stamps, Blooms of Hope and Flower and flourishes. (Pink Blooms 1)     Stamp flowers with Versafine onyx black ink and colour the background card with distress inks, Seedless Preserves and Picked Raspberry using the inkssentials tools. Sprinkle some water on to give a texture look and dry.     Colour the flowers with the same inks and cut out.   Lightly spray the back of the flowers with water and shape with a ball tool.   Add glossy accents to the centre and sprinkle with distress glitter seedless preserves.        Stamp swirls and words onto the background card.   Add by drawing faux stitching around the edges with a fine pen.
